Last-Mile Delivery: Challenges and Solutions

Last-mile delivery poses a significant challenge for businesses worldwide. With the rising demand for quick and efficient transportation, optimizing this final stage of the process is essential. Some of the key obstacles faced in last-mile delivery include traffic congestion, which can lead to extended delivery windows.

  • Furthermore, volatile energy prices add burden on businesses.
  • Last but not least, high service standards continue to rise, making it tough to fulfill all needs.

To mitigate these difficulties, innovative solutions are adopted. These include the use of drone delivery to improve efficiency and reduce costs.

Furthermore, businesses are joining forces with local stores to create a more robust last-mile network. Finally, the future of last-mile delivery depends on finding a balance between customer satisfaction.

Sustainable Logistics: Reducing Environmental Impact

In today's globalized world, logistics plays a crucial role in connecting businesses and consumers. However, the industry's environmental impact is undeniable. From fuel consumption to waste generation, traditional logistics practices contribute significantly to greenhouse gas emissions and pollution. To mitigate these impacts, sustainable logistics solutions are gaining traction. Businesses are increasingly embracing innovative practices to reduce their carbon footprint and promote a circular economy.

  • Utilizing fuel-efficient transportation methods, such as electric vehicles or alternative fuels, is one key step.
  • Optimizing delivery routes to minimize distance traveled can also make a substantial difference.
  • Additionally, investing in warehouse automation and smart technology can minimize emissions.
